What is the difference between Weekend Ocean Lifeguard vs Part-Time Pool Lifeguard?

AspectWeekend Ocean LifeguardPart-Time Pool Lifeguard
CertificationsCPR, First Aid, Lifeguard CertificationCPR, First Aid, Lifeguard Certification
Work EnvironmentBeaches, oceanfront, outdoorSwimming pools, indoor/outdoor
Employer & IndustryPublic beaches, resorts, aquatic centersCommunity pools, private clubs, aquatic facilities

Both roles require similar certifications and focus on water safety. The main difference lies in the environment: Weekend Ocean Lifeguards work outdoors at beaches with ocean conditions, while Part-Time Pool Lifeguards work at pools, often indoors or in controlled outdoor settings. Your choice depends on your preferred work environment and location.

Lifeguard Position

We are seeking a detail-oriented Lifeguard to safeguard multiple pools and the beach. The ideal candidate will have the minimum certifications required, including being a current First Aid responder, completing American Red Cross Lifeguard training, and being CPR, First Aid, and AED certified. EMT certification is a plus, as is open ocean experience.

Responsibilities:

  • Monitor swimmers and ensure their safety by providing surveillance and enforcing pool and beach rules and regulations.
  • Respond appropriately to any swimming-related emergencies and provide medical assistance as needed.
  • Actively participate in rescue drills and maintain proficiency in water rescue techniques.
  • Inspect and maintain all lifeguard equipment and ensure it is in proper working order.
  • Report any issues or incidents promptly to the appropriate supervisor or manager.
  • Communicate effectively with pool and beach guests and provide excellent customer service.

Qualifications:

  • Must have the following certifications: Current First Aid responder, American Red Cross Lifeguard training, CPR, First Aid, and AED certified.
  • EMT certification is a plus.
  • Open ocean experience is a plus.
  • Strong swimming skills and the ability to perform water rescues effectively.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to remain calm and composed in emergency situations.
  • Detail-oriented and able to enforce rules and regulations effectively.

Physical Requirements:

  • Ability to swim long distances.
  • Strong physical stamina and the ability to stand or sit for long periods.
  • Ability to lift and carry heavy objects.
  • Flexibility to work weekends, evenings, and holidays as required.
